Output 57d3c86187f0cc1201579f82a4b68cfc19b9d91ee716accb16607085be87793f:3

value
9263388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61b9331962c3bf3655cc62f00fd805b5ebd0afab OP_EQUAL
address
3AbjL3bQMSbbHMxFyJBDPG9fjpRFe37V3L
transaction
57d3c86187f0cc1201579f82a4b68cfc19b9d91ee716accb16607085be87793f
spent
true